Every product is independently reviewed and selected by our editors. If you buy something through our links, we may earn an affiliate commission at no extra cost to you.
Eating plant-based has never been more popular, and with the abundance of delicious, nourishing ingredients available, creating plant-based dinner recipes is easier than ever.
Whether you’re fully vegan or just looking to incorporate more plant-based meals into your routine, the possibilities are endless.
From hearty soups and satisfying stir-fries to crispy roasted veggies and flavor-packed grain bowls, plant-based dinners are vibrant, full of nutrients, and packed with flavor.
Explore these 27+ plant-based dinner recipes that are sure to satisfy your cravings while fueling your body with wholesome, delicious ingredients.
27+ Easy Plant-Based Dinner Recipes for Every Night of the Week

Whether you’re looking to try something new or perfect your plant-based dinner repertoire, these 27+ recipes are sure to keep your meals exciting, nutritious, and full of flavor.
With so many options to choose from, you’ll find dishes that are both satisfying and versatile, fitting perfectly into any meal plan.
From quick weeknight dinners to leisurely weekend feasts, these plant-based dinner ideas will transform your approach to healthy eating and leave you excited for every meal.
Spicy Chickpea Stir-Fry
This vibrant stir-fry is a celebration of bold flavors, with golden chickpeas roasted to crispy perfection and tossed with a medley of colorful veggies.
The earthy aroma of cumin and turmeric infuses the air as the dish sizzles, offering a satisfying crunch with every bite.
The heat from the chili flakes is balanced by the sweetness of bell peppers, making it a perfect choice for a quick, protein-packed dinner.
Whether served over rice or enjoyed on its own, this dish is a crowd-pleaser that brings comfort and spice to your table.
Vegan Sweet Potato Curry
A rich and velvety curry filled with tender sweet potatoes and seasoned with fragrant spices like ginger, garlic, and garam masala.
The creamy coconut milk adds a luscious texture, while the sweet potatoes melt in your mouth, offering a perfect balance of savory and sweet.
The warm aroma of curry spices will instantly transport you to a cozy, flavorful haven.
Ideal for serving over steamed rice or with flatbread, this hearty dish will quickly become a go-to for satisfying, plant-based dinners.
Zucchini Noodles with Pesto
This dish is a refreshing twist on classic pasta, where zucchini noodles become the perfect base for a vibrant, herb-packed pesto.
The fresh basil, garlic, and olive oil in the pesto create a zesty, aromatic sauce that clings to the tender, slightly crunchy zucchini noodles.
With each bite, you experience the bright, herby flavors that are complemented by the rich, nutty undertones of the pine nuts.
This light yet filling meal is a fantastic option for a wholesome, low-carb dinner, whether paired with a side salad or enjoyed alone.
Cauliflower Tacos
Crispy, roasted cauliflower florets take center stage in these plant-based tacos, offering a smoky and spicy flavor profile that’s both satisfying and refreshing.
The cauliflower is seasoned with chili powder and cumin, creating a depth of flavor that perfectly balances the coolness of creamy avocado and tangy lime.
Topped with a crunchy cabbage slaw and cilantro, each bite offers a delightful contrast of textures.
These tacos are versatile enough to be served as a quick dinner or as a flavorful side for a larger meal.
Vegan Buddha Bowl
Packed with a variety of textures and flavors, this Buddha bowl features a base of quinoa, topped with roasted vegetables, avocado, and a zesty tahini dressing.
The quinoa is light yet filling, providing a perfect foundation for the earthy roasted sweet potatoes, crunchy kale, and creamy avocado.
The tahini dressing adds a savory richness that brings all the ingredients together in perfect harmony.
This nutrient-dense meal is not only a feast for the eyes but also a satisfying option for a wholesome, balanced dinner.
Tofu Stir-Fry with Peanut Sauce
This tofu stir-fry is bursting with flavor, combining crispy tofu cubes with a colorful array of stir-fried vegetables like bell peppers, carrots, and broccoli.
The rich, savory peanut sauce ties everything together, coating the tofu and vegetables in a creamy, slightly spicy glaze.
The combination of textures—crispy tofu, tender veggies, and the smooth sauce—creates a comforting and filling dish that can be served with steamed rice or noodles.
This meal is an excellent choice for a satisfying plant-based dinner that’s packed with protein and flavor.
Lentil Soup
This hearty lentil soup is the epitome of comfort, with tender lentils simmered in a fragrant broth of garlic, onions, and spices.
The rich, earthy flavor of the lentils pairs beautifully with the fresh herbs, while a touch of lemon adds a bright, refreshing finish.
The thick, velvety texture of the soup makes it both filling and satisfying. Perfect as a standalone meal or served with crusty bread, it’s a nourishing choice for any dinner table.
Chickpea Salad
A refreshing chickpea salad bursting with flavor, featuring crisp cucumber, juicy tomatoes, and red onion, all tossed in a zesty lemon-tahini dressing.
The chickpeas provide a hearty base, while fresh herbs like parsley and cilantro elevate the dish with their aromatic notes.
This salad is light yet filling, with a delightful crunch from the vegetables and a creamy richness from the tahini. It’s an ideal option for a quick, nutritious meal or a flavorful side dish.
Vegetable Stir-Fry
A colorful vegetable stir-fry that celebrates the beauty of fresh, seasonal produce.
Crisp bell peppers, snap peas, carrots, and broccoli come together in a sizzling wok, coated with a savory soy sauce and garlic mixture.
The vegetables retain their vibrant colors and satisfying crunch, while the sauce adds a depth of umami flavor.
This quick and easy stir-fry is perfect on its own or paired with rice for a wholesome, plant-based meal.
Avocado Toast
This simple yet satisfying avocado toast is a plant-based favorite, with creamy avocado spread generously over toasted whole-grain bread.
The avocado is seasoned with a dash of lemon, salt, and pepper, bringing out its natural richness.
Topped with fresh tomatoes, a sprinkle of red pepper flakes, and a drizzle of olive oil, every bite offers a perfect balance of creamy, crunchy, and savory.
It’s a versatile meal that can be enjoyed as a snack or a light dinner.
Mushroom Risotto
This creamy mushroom risotto is a comforting dish full of earthy flavors, where tender mushrooms and Arborio rice cook together in a savory broth until the texture is perfectly creamy.
The mushrooms impart a deep umami taste, while a splash of white wine adds a delicate acidity that balances the richness of the risotto.
Finished with a sprinkle of fresh parsley and vegan Parmesan, this dish is luxurious and satisfying, making it a great option for a cozy dinner.
Cauliflower Steak
Cauliflower steak is a unique and delicious plant-based dish that showcases the versatility of cauliflower.
Thick slices of cauliflower are roasted until golden and tender, then drizzled with olive oil and seasoned with rosemary, garlic, and a touch of lemon.
The crispy, caramelized edges contrast beautifully with the soft, creamy center, offering a satisfying texture.
Served with a side of quinoa or a tangy salad, this is a filling and flavorful main dish that will satisfy both plant-based eaters and meat lovers alike.
Spaghetti Aglio e Olio
This simple yet flavorful pasta dish features spaghetti tossed with olive oil, garlic, red pepper flakes, and fresh parsley.
The garlic infuses the oil with a rich, aromatic flavor, while the red pepper flakes add a subtle kick of heat.
The pasta absorbs the savory oil, creating a silky texture that’s both light and satisfying. It’s the perfect go-to meal when you’re craving something quick, easy, and comforting.
Sweet Potato Fries
These crispy, golden sweet potato fries are a healthier alternative to traditional fries, with a slightly sweet flavor that pairs perfectly with a touch of salt and paprika.
Roasted until perfectly crispy on the outside and tender on the inside, they make for a delicious and satisfying snack or side dish.
Served with a side of creamy dipping sauce, these fries are a crowd-pleasing treat that everyone can enjoy.
Tofu Scramble
This tofu scramble is a hearty, savory dish that mimics the texture and flavor of scrambled eggs, but with a plant-based twist.
The tofu is crumbled and sautéed with onions, bell peppers, and spinach, seasoned with turmeric, cumin, and nutritional yeast for an extra boost of flavor.
It’s rich in protein and perfect for a filling breakfast or brunch, offering a satisfying, egg-free alternative to your favorite scramble.
Quinoa Salad
This light and nutritious quinoa salad is a refreshing combination of fluffy quinoa, crunchy cucumbers, juicy tomatoes, and fresh herbs, all tossed in a tangy lemon vinaigrette.
The quinoa provides a hearty base, while the vegetables add freshness and crunch.
This salad is perfect as a side dish or a light meal, offering a balanced mix of textures and flavors that will leave you feeling nourished and satisfied.
Veggie Burger
This plant-based veggie burger is made with black beans, quinoa, and a medley of savory spices, creating a delicious and satisfying patty.
Grilled to perfection, it has a slightly crispy exterior and a tender, flavorful interior.
Topped with fresh lettuce, tomato, and a dollop of creamy avocado, this veggie burger is a healthy and satisfying alternative to traditional meat burgers.
Roasted Brussels Sprouts
These roasted Brussels sprouts are caramelized to perfection, with crispy outer leaves and tender, savory centers.
Tossed in olive oil, garlic, and balsamic vinegar, they have a delightful balance of rich, earthy flavors and a touch of tanginess.
The slight bitterness of the Brussels sprouts is beautifully mellowed by the roasting process, making them a delicious and nutritious side dish that pairs well with any plant-based main course.
Vegan Chili
This hearty vegan chili is packed with bold flavors from a mix of kidney beans, black beans, and fire-roasted tomatoes, all simmered in a rich, spicy broth.
The combination of smoky paprika, cumin, and chili powder gives it a deep, comforting warmth, while a squeeze of lime adds a zesty finish.
Topped with avocado and cilantro, this dish is perfect for a filling dinner or a crowd-pleasing game day snack.
Veggie Tacos
These veggie tacos are a fresh, flavorful take on a classic favorite, with sautéed bell peppers, onions, and mushrooms filling soft tortillas.
The combination of lime, garlic, and cumin gives the vegetables a tangy and savory kick, while a sprinkle of fresh cilantro adds a burst of herbal brightness.
Topped with creamy guacamole and a squeeze of lime, these tacos are perfect for a quick, satisfying dinner.
Cauliflower Fried Rice
A healthy, low-carb alternative to traditional fried rice, this cauliflower fried rice is packed with vegetables like peas, carrots, and green onions.
The cauliflower rice is sautéed in sesame oil, then mixed with soy sauce for a savory depth of flavor.
This dish has a satisfying crunch and the rich aroma of sesame oil, making it a perfect side dish or a light, standalone meal.
Pesto Pasta
This vibrant pesto pasta is a fragrant blend of fresh basil, garlic, and pine nuts, all tossed with al dente pasta and a drizzle of olive oil.
The rich, nutty pesto sauce clings to each strand of pasta, offering a burst of herby goodness in every bite.
It’s a simple yet indulgent meal that can be served as a quick weeknight dinner or as a side dish for a larger gathering.
Avocado Wrap
This avocado wrap is a light and refreshing meal, featuring creamy avocado slices, crisp lettuce, and a tangy dressing all wrapped in a soft tortilla.
The texture of the ripe avocado pairs perfectly with the crunch of the fresh vegetables, while the zesty dressing adds a pop of flavor.
It’s an easy, satisfying lunch or dinner option that’s quick to prepare and full of wholesome ingredients.
Tomato Basil Soup
This rich, creamy tomato basil soup is the ultimate comfort food, made with ripe tomatoes and fresh basil that are simmered together to create a flavorful, aromatic base.
The smooth texture of the soup is enhanced with a touch of coconut cream for a vegan-friendly, creamy finish.
Served with a side of crusty bread, this soup is perfect for warming up on a cool evening or enjoying as a light lunch.
Black Bean Soup
This flavorful black bean soup is hearty and satisfying, with tender black beans simmered in a savory broth of garlic, onions, and spices.
The deep, earthy flavor of the beans is complemented by the warmth of cumin and chili powder, while a touch of lime adds a refreshing zing.
Served with a dollop of avocado or a sprinkle of cilantro, it’s a perfect comforting meal that’s both filling and nutritious.
Zucchini Fritters
These crispy zucchini fritters are the perfect balance of crunchy and tender, with grated zucchini combined with fresh herbs, garlic, and a light batter.
When fried, they form a golden crust that gives way to a soft, flavorful interior.
Served with a tangy dipping sauce, these fritters make a great appetizer, side dish, or even a light main course for a plant-based meal.
Stuffed Peppers
These stuffed peppers are a wholesome, comforting dish filled with a flavorful mixture of quinoa, black beans, corn, and tomatoes, seasoned with cumin and chili powder.
The peppers are roasted to tender perfection, creating a satisfying contrast between the soft, savory filling and the slightly crisp exterior.
Topped with fresh cilantro and a squeeze of lime, these stuffed peppers make a filling and nutritious meal for any occasion.
Conclusion
Plant-based dinners are not only nourishing for the body but also incredibly delicious and satisfying.
With 27+ recipes to choose from, you’ll never run out of fresh and flavorful ideas.
Whether you’re aiming to eat more veggies, reduce your environmental footprint, or simply enjoy hearty meals that support a healthy lifestyle, these plant-based dinner recipes are an easy way to make sure your dinners are packed with nutrients and taste.
Enjoy the variety, the flavors, and the benefits of eating plant-based with these simple yet satisfying recipes!